Is drip edge metal necessary to be installed when installing a new roof?

Drip edge metal is a small but essential roofing component that protects your home from water damage. Installed along the eaves, it directs rainwater away from the edges of the roof, preventing leaks, sagging shingles, and long-term structural issues. While some homeowners assume drip edge is optional, professional roofing contractors in Torontohighly recommend it—and in many cases, building codes require it during roof replacement.

Why Drip Edge Metal Is Important for Roof Replacement

When a new roof is installed, a starter strip and ice-and-water barrier are applied first. Adding drip edge flashing on top ensures that water is pushed away from the home instead of seeping under shingles. Without this protection, moisture can penetrate the roof deck, leading to leaks, mold, and premature roof failure.

For Toronto homeowners dealing with harsh winters and heavy rainfall, drip edge metal is one of the simplest and most effective ways to protect your investment.

Steel vs. Aluminum Drip Edge Metal: Which Is Better?

  • Steel Drip Edge Metal – Strong, highly durable, and resistant to warping in extreme weather. Best for long-term protection.

  • Aluminum Drip Edge Metal – Lightweight, cost-effective, and rust-resistant. Works well in most residential applications.

Choosing the right material depends on budget, climate, and the overall roofing system being installed.

Do You Really Need Drip Edge Metal?

Technically, a roof can be installed without it, but skipping drip edge puts your home at risk. Water can run under shingles, leading to sagging, leaks, and costly repairs. Some contractors may cut corners by extending the starter strip, but this is not a permanent solution. For just a small upfront cost, drip edge metal provides long-lasting protection and peace of mind.
